Frequently Asked Questions

What type of fireplace do homeowners in Washington usually choose?
In Washington, many homeowners lean toward gas and electric fireplaces because they are easier to install, simple to use and require less day-to-day maintenance. Wood and pellet fireplaces remain popular in rural areas where venting and fuel access are straightforward.
Do I need a permit or inspection for a new fireplace?
Yes. Most gas and wood fireplace installations require permits and one or more inspections. Electric fireplaces are typically simpler but may still fall under local electrical or remodeling rules in Washington.
How much does fireplace installation cost in Washington?
Prices in Washington range from a few hundred dollars for simple installs to several thousand for full remodels with venting, framing or masonry. Always compare at least two written quotes.
Can these stores help with chimney or venting work?
Yes — most retailers either handle venting in-house or work with certified chimney professionals. Proper venting is essential for gas and wood fireplaces.
Do local fireplace stores provide ongoing maintenance?
Most reputable stores in Washington offer service plans, annual safety checks, cleaning, and basic repairs after installation.
